import { randomBytes } from 'crypto';
import { RequestHandler, Router } from 'express';
import {
generateTotpSecret,
hashPassword,
SessionRepo,
totpUri,
verifyPassword,
verifyTotp,
} from './accounts';
import { renderInvoiceHtml } from './admin';
import { Customer, CustomerRepo } from './auth';
import { applyMonthlyCredit } from './billing/credit';
import { InvoiceRepo } from './invoicing';
import { RateCard, TierConfig } from './pricing';
import { UsageRepo } from './usage';
/**
* Customer portal API (/portal/api): signup, login with optional TOTP 2FA,
* profile, API-key regeneration, usage, own invoices, prepaid reloads, and
* email-invoicing preferences. Sessions authenticate via Bearer token.
*/
export interface PaymentResult {
mode: 'stripe' | 'dev';
/** Cents actually credited to the balance now (0 while a Stripe intent awaits confirmation). */
creditedCents: number;
clientSecret?: string;
}
export interface PaymentClient {
reload(customer: Customer, amountCents: number): Promise<PaymentResult>;
}
export interface PortalDeps {
customers: CustomerRepo;
sessions: SessionRepo;
usage: UsageRepo;
invoices: InvoiceRepo;
tiers: () => TierConfig[];
rateCard: () => RateCard;
payments: PaymentClient;
/** Renders an otpauth URI as a QR data URL; injectable for tests. */
qr: (uri: string) => Promise<string>;
sessionTtlMs?: number;
now?: () => number;
}
const DEFAULT_SESSION_TTL_MS = 7 * 24 * 60 * 60 * 1000;
const MIN_RELOAD_CENTS = 100; // $1
const MAX_RELOAD_CENTS = 1_000_000; // $10,000
/** Profile payload safe to return to the customer (no hashes/secrets). */
function publicProfile(c: Customer) {
return {
id: c.id,
name: c.name,
email: c.email,
tierId: c.tierId,
billingType: c.billingType ?? 'stripe',
apiKey: c.apiKey,
balanceCents: c.balanceCents ?? 0,
totpEnabled: c.totpEnabled ?? false,
emailInvoicing: c.emailInvoicing ?? false,
};
}
function sessionAuth(deps: PortalDeps): RequestHandler {
return (req, res, next) => {
const bearer = req.header('authorization');
const token = bearer?.startsWith('Bearer ') ? bearer.slice(7) : undefined;
const session = token ? deps.sessions.get(token, (deps.now ?? Date.now)()) : undefined;
const customer = session
? deps.customers.list().find((c) => c.id === session.customerId)
: undefined;
if (!customer) {
res.status(401).json({ error: 'invalid or expired session' });
return;
}
req.customer = customer;
next();
};
}
function save(deps: PortalDeps, customer: Customer): void {
deps.customers.save(customer);
}
export function portalRouter(deps: PortalDeps): Router {
const router = Router();
const ttl = deps.sessionTtlMs ?? DEFAULT_SESSION_TTL_MS;
const now = deps.now ?? Date.now;
/* ---------------- auth ---------------- */
router.post('/signup', (req, res) => {
const { name, email, password } = req.body ?? {};
if (typeof name !== 'string' || name.trim().length === 0) {
res.status(400).json({ error: 'name is required' });
return;
}
if (typeof email !== 'string' || !/^[^@\s]+@[^@\s]+\.[^@\s]+$/.test(email)) {
res.status(400).json({ error: 'valid email is required' });
return;
}
if (typeof password !== 'string' || password.length < 8) {
res.status(400).json({ error: 'password must be at least 8 characters' });
return;
}
const passwordHash = hashPassword(password);
const existing = deps.customers.findByEmail(email);
let customer: Customer;
if (existing) {
if (existing.passwordHash) {
res.status(409).json({ error: 'an account with this email already exists' });
return;
}
// Claim flow: an admin-created customer sets their portal password once.
customer = { ...existing, name: existing.name || name.trim(), email, passwordHash };
} else {
customer = {
id: `cust_${randomBytes(4).toString('hex')}`,
name: name.trim(),
email,
tierId: 'free',
apiKey: `key-${randomBytes(8).toString('hex')}`,
billingType: 'stripe',
passwordHash,
balanceCents: 0,
};
}
save(deps, customer);
const session = deps.sessions.create(customer.id, ttl);
res.status(201).json({ token: session.token, customer: publicProfile(customer) });
});
router.post('/login', (req, res) => {
const { email, password, totpCode } = req.body ?? {};
if (typeof email !== 'string' || typeof password !== 'string') {
res.status(400).json({ error: 'email and password are required' });
return;
}
const customer = deps.customers.findByEmail(email);
if (!customer?.passwordHash || !verifyPassword(password, customer.passwordHash)) {
res.status(401).json({ error: 'invalid email or password' });
return;
}
if (customer.totpEnabled) {
if (
typeof totpCode !== 'string' ||
!customer.totpSecret ||
!verifyTotp(customer.totpSecret, totpCode, now())
) {
res.status(401).json({ error: 'totp_required' });
return;
}
}
const session = deps.sessions.create(customer.id, ttl);
res.json({ token: session.token, customer: publicProfile(customer) });
});
router.use(sessionAuth(deps));
router.post('/logout', (req, res) => {
const bearer = req.header('authorization')!;
deps.sessions.delete(bearer.slice(7));
res.json({ ok: true });
});
/* ---------------- profile + API key ---------------- */
router.get('/me', (req, res) => {
res.json(publicProfile(req.customer!));
});
router.post('/api-key', (req, res) => {
const customer = { ...req.customer!, apiKey: `key-${randomBytes(8).toString('hex')}` };
save(deps, customer);
res.json({ apiKey: customer.apiKey });
});
/* ---------------- usage + invoices ---------------- */
router.get('/usage', (req, res) => {
const since = new Date(now());
since.setUTCDate(1);
since.setUTCHours(0, 0, 0, 0);
const summary = deps.usage.summaryFor(req.customer!.id, since);
const tier = deps.tiers().find((t) => t.id === req.customer!.tierId);
res.json(tier ? applyMonthlyCredit(summary, tier) : summary);
});
router.get('/invoices', (req, res) => {
res.json({ invoices: deps.invoices.list({ customerId: req.customer!.id }) });
});
router.get('/pricing', (req, res) => {
res.json({ tiers: deps.tiers(), rateCard: deps.rateCard() });
});
router.get('/invoices/:id', (req, res) => {
const invoice = deps.invoices.get(req.params.id);
if (!invoice || invoice.customerId !== req.customer!.id) {
res.status(404).json({ error: 'invoice not found' });
return;
}
if (req.query.format === 'html') {
res.type('html').send(renderInvoiceHtml(invoice, req.customer!.name));
return;
}
res.json(invoice);
});
/* ---------------- 2FA ---------------- */
router.post('/2fa/setup', async (req, res) => {
const secret = generateTotpSecret();
save(deps, { ...req.customer!, totpSecret: secret, totpEnabled: false });
const uri = totpUri(secret, req.customer!.email ?? req.customer!.id);
res.json({ secret, uri, qr: await deps.qr(uri) });
});
router.post('/2fa/enable', (req, res) => {
const { code } = req.body ?? {};
const secret = req.customer!.totpSecret;
if (!secret || typeof code !== 'string' || !verifyTotp(secret, code, now())) {
res.status(400).json({ error: 'invalid code — scan the QR and try the current 6-digit code' });
return;
}
save(deps, { ...req.customer!, totpEnabled: true });
res.json({ ok: true, totpEnabled: true });
});
router.post('/2fa/disable', (req, res) => {
const { code } = req.body ?? {};
const secret = req.customer!.totpSecret;
if (!secret || typeof code !== 'string' || !verifyTotp(secret, code, now())) {
res.status(400).json({ error: 'invalid code' });
return;
}
save(deps, { ...req.customer!, totpSecret: undefined, totpEnabled: false });
res.json({ ok: true, totpEnabled: false });
});
/* ---------------- billing ---------------- */
router.post('/reload', async (req, res) => {
const { amountCents } = req.body ?? {};
if (
typeof amountCents !== 'number' ||
!Number.isInteger(amountCents) ||
amountCents < MIN_RELOAD_CENTS ||
amountCents > MAX_RELOAD_CENTS
) {
res
.status(400)
.json({ error: `amountCents must be an integer between ${MIN_RELOAD_CENTS} and ${MAX_RELOAD_CENTS}` });
return;
}
const result = await deps.payments.reload(req.customer!, amountCents);
const customer = {
...req.customer!,
balanceCents: (req.customer!.balanceCents ?? 0) + result.creditedCents,
};
if (result.creditedCents > 0) save(deps, customer);
res.json({
balanceCents: customer.balanceCents,
mode: result.mode,
...(result.clientSecret ? { clientSecret: result.clientSecret } : {}),
});
});
router.put('/email-invoicing', (req, res) => {
const { enabled } = req.body ?? {};
if (typeof enabled !== 'boolean') {
res.status(400).json({ error: 'enabled must be a boolean' });
return;
}
save(deps, { ...req.customer!, emailInvoicing: enabled });
res.json({ ok: true, emailInvoicing: enabled });
});
return router;
}
